When selecting a 110v DC battery charger manufacturer, assessing quality standards and certifications is crucial. These credentials ensure safety and performance. A report by the International Electrotechnical Commission (IEC) emphasizes the importance of conformity to standards like IEC 60950 for safety in electrical equipment. Chargers with these certifications are generally more reliable and enduring.
Certifications also reflect a manufacturer’s commitment to quality. Look for products that bear certifications from recognized authorities, such as UL or CE marks. These marks mean the charger has undergone rigorous testing. A study by the Battery Charging Industry Association indicates that manufacturers with ISO 9001 certification produce more dependable chargers. This reinforces the idea that quality processes lead to superior outcomes.
Tip: Always check if the manufacturers can provide their testing results. Transparency in testing and certification is a good indicator of reliability. Keep in mind that not all products claiming high standards meet them consistently. Conduct independent research to verify claims. Relying solely on manufacturer assurances can lead to oversights in product quality.
